Abstract: The aim of this study was to monitor serological status of infections with brucellosis in some diary farms in west Omdurman, the total samples tested were70 samples from adult cow ( 68 samples from females , 2 samples from males ). All samples were tested by Rose Bengal and by Serum Agglutination tube test. Rose Bengal Test revealed that 2% (2 out of 70) were positive to Brucellosis. Serum Agglutination Test revealed that also 2% (2 out of 70) were positive to Brucellosis. These were the same sample positive in Rose Bengal Test. The positive sample were among the females only. It could be concluded that the cattle in west Omdurman are not free from Brucellosis and more investigation should be done.
